Facility Notes
From the pool's website:
"The indoor pool Höttinger Au has the largest pool of all Innsbruck indoor pools (25 x 16 m) and is therefore ideal for ambitious sports swimmers. The six permanently separated swimming lanes are designed for fast, medium and slow swimmers and offer all ideal training conditions with a water temperature of 27 ° C. As a sports pool, the Höttinger Au indoor pool does not have any special adventure facilities for children. We therefore recommend families to visit our indoor swimming pool Olympic Village."

Facility Reviews
Admission is through automated machine only (change given). No roped lanes. Good lap swimming weekdays. Chaotic on weekends - no supervision and filled with half the town's kids, making lap swimming dangerous, if not impossible. (I tried it, sustaining multiple collisions from all sides). Good feature: 20 minute walking distance from Innsbruck hotel district.
It's a lovely pool. During a Saturday evening swim in July there were six marked lanes and I never had to share for the entire hour. There's a separate, warmer, play pool for children. Summer hours were: Monday, Wednesday, Thursday, and Saturday from 9 AM to 10 PM; Friday 8 AM to 10 PM; and Sunday from 10 AM to 10 PM. The pool was closed on Tuesdays. (For current hours, see the Öffnungszeiten tab on the pool's website; the days are listed Monday through Sunday.)
